Shannan, people.com.cn, June 10 Luo Buzidan, 63, is a villager of Nianga Village, Longzi Town, Longzi County, Shannan City, and also the fourth generation successor of the production of Xizang Zhanianqin. At the age of 20, Rob Cidan began to learn Zanian making techniques from his father, and after six years, he became proficient in making Zanian qin. The reporter learned that the production technique of Nianga Zhanian has a history of over 300 years and was designated as the second batch of county-level intangible cultural heritage representative projects in 2019. In 2010, Rob Cidan began to cultivate inheritors of Zanianqin production technology, imparting their unique skills without reservation, opening the way for the inheritance of Zanianqin production technology.
![Playing the Sound of Cultural Heritage with the Zanian Qin | Craft | Zanian Qin](https://a5qu.com/upload/images/26b0321185e389abf7723015dbb768fa.jpg)
In recent years, with the support and guidance of the Longzi County government, the Zhanian making technique in Niangjia Village, Longzi Town has been further developed and inherited. In addition, in order to help Niang Ga Zha Nian leave Longzi, Rob Cidan's son registered a company, which led 2-3 Za Nian craftsmen in the village to learn and find employment. This not only increased the income of the villagers, but also further inherited excellent traditional Chinese culture, encouraging more people to participate in the cultural heritage inheritance and protection team.
